LAMEA Market Overview
The LAMEA Ride-Hailing Market originated in the early 2010s, driven initially by urbanization and increasing smartphone penetration across Latin America, the Middle East, and Africa. Early adoption was marked by localized services in urban centers, where traditional taxi services faced challenges such as inefficiency and inconsistent regulation. The emergence of GPS technology and mobile internet infrastructure enabled the foundational technologies for ride-hailing platforms, transitioning the market from informal ride services to app-based, on-demand mobility solutions. Key turning points included the entry of global ride-hailing giants, which ushered in standardized service models and aggressive market penetration strategies, as well as regional regulatory frameworks adapting to ride-sharing’s disruptive nature. Over time, integration of digital payment systems, real-time tracking, and improved driver-rider interaction solidified consumer trust, enabling the market to evolve into a multifaceted ecosystem comprising ride-hailing, carpooling, and specialized mobility options, reflecting a mature yet rapidly adapting market landscape in LAMEA.
Three dominant trends shaping the LAMEA Ride-Hailing Market reflect the interplay of regulatory pressures, technological innovation, and evolving consumer expectations. First, the intensification of regulatory frameworks in major urban hubs has compelled ride-hailing firms to adopt more compliant operational models, including data sharing and licensing, which has shifted the industry from loosely regulated disruptors to entities with enhanced legitimacy and accountability. This legalization push has heightened barriers to entry but also fostered more sustainable service environments. Second, the adoption of electric vehicles (EVs) within ride fleets is accelerating due to rising environmental concerns and governmental incentives promoting green mobility. This trend is fundamentally altering operational cost structures and enabling players to target eco-conscious consumers while mitigating the impact of fuel price volatility. Third, the integration of AI-powered route optimization and dynamic pricing algorithms is transforming supply-demand balances, resulting in improved driver utilization rates and enhanced customer experience through reduced wait times and pricing transparency. This technological evolution propels the market into a more efficient, customer-centric future, simultaneously amplifying competitive pressures among operators.

Based on booking channel, the LAMEA Ride-Hailing market is characterized into App-Based and Voice / Phone. App-Based booking emerged as the primary mode of accessing ride-hailing services in 2025, supported by rising smartphone penetration, improving mobile broadband connectivity, and the expansion of digital payment ecosystems across key markets in Latin America, the Middle East, and Africa. The growing presence of regional and global mobility platforms, coupled with increasing consumer preference for convenient on-demand transportation, has further accelerated digital bookings. Voice / Phone booking continued to maintain relevance in markets where conventional taxi dispatch services remain well established and among users with limited access to digital platforms.
Based on propulsion type, the LAMEA Ride-Hailing market is characterized into ICE, Battery-Electric, Hybrid, and CNG/LPG. ICE vehicles retained their position as the dominant fleet composition in 2025 due to their affordability, widespread availability, and well-developed refueling infrastructure across most countries in the region. Battery-electric vehicles experienced gradual adoption, supported by government-led sustainability initiatives, increasing investments in charging infrastructure, and the introduction of electric mobility programs in major urban centers. Hybrid vehicles continued to attract fleet operators seeking improved fuel efficiency without depending entirely on charging networks. CNG/LPG vehicles maintained a comparatively smaller presence, with deployment largely concentrated in countries where alternative fuel infrastructure and supportive energy policies are available.
Based on end user, the LAMEA Ride-Hailing market is characterized into Personal and Corporate / Institutional. Personal users continued to drive overall ride-hailing demand in 2025, fueled by increasing urbanization, growing smartphone usage, and rising preference for affordable and flexible transportation alternatives over private vehicle ownership in major cities. Corporate and institutional users steadily expanded their utilization of ride-hailing platforms for employee transportation, airport transfers, business travel, and fleet mobility management as organizations increasingly embraced digital transportation solutions.
Based on vehicle type, the LAMEA Ride-Hailing market is characterized into Passenger Cars, Two-Wheelers, Vans & MPVs, Three-Wheelers, and Buses & Shuttles. Passenger Cars formed the core of ride-hailing operations in 2025, reflecting their broad availability and suitability for everyday passenger transportation across urban markets. Two-Wheelers gained traction in densely populated cities where lower operating costs and greater maneuverability improve travel efficiency.
Vans & MPVs continued to support family travel, airport transfers, tourism, and shared ride services requiring higher passenger capacity. Three-Wheelers maintained a meaningful presence in selected developing markets, offering economical short-distance transportation and improving last-mile connectivity. Buses & Shuttles remained the least adopted vehicle category, with usage primarily associated with employee transportation, institutional mobility, and organized group travel.
Based on service type, the LAMEA Ride-Hailing market is characterized into E-Hailing, Car-Sharing / Peer-to-Peer, Subscription-Based Ride Packages, and Robo-Taxi. E-Hailing accounted for the most established service model in 2025, supported by expanding digital mobility platforms, increasing consumer familiarity with app-based transportation, and continuous improvements in booking convenience and payment flexibility.
Car-Sharing / Peer-to-Peer services gradually expanded as consumers sought cost-effective mobility alternatives and more efficient utilization of privately owned vehicles. Subscription-Based Ride Packages gained steady acceptance among frequent travelers and corporate users looking for predictable transportation costs and recurring mobility benefits. Robo-Taxi services remained at a nascent stage, with deployment limited to pilot initiatives and demonstration projects as regional markets continue developing the regulatory frameworks, digital infrastructure, and autonomous driving capabilities required for broader commercialization.
